Capacity note: PanPortion scaler

Heads up — the recipe-scaling calculator gets hammered every weekend when the Brunchline app pushes its featured menus. Each scale request fans out to the unit-conversion cache, and if hit rate drops below ~85% we start chewing CPU on fraction math. We've sized the worker pool for 3x normal Saturday load, which held fine during the Plumwick launch. If you need to nudge anything during an incident, stick to these knobs and nothing else. Current tuning constants are as follows.

constants for yaduf-fahag:
BUDGETS = {
    "kelix": 528,
    "briwyn": 734,
}

## Break-Glass: PixHoard Image Cache

New folks: if the PixHoard image cache leaks memory and OOMs the Renner nodes, don't wait for approvals. Restart via the break-glass account, file an incident, and notify the cache owner. Access is audited. The break-glass account unlocks with the recovery passphrase below.

recovery phrase for kagaf-yajof: fraax-quenwyn-lamion

Action item (PM-0419, Glintrock outage): config hot-reload silently dropped unknown keys, masking a typo for six hours. Fix shipped: the reloader now rejects files with unrecognized keys and keeps the last good config. Support should tell customers that a rejected reload is expected behavior, not an outage. Validation steps and the rejection message catalog are on the internal page below.

wiki page, kahog-hahig: https://vault.zemvargrid.internal/display/deploy/repo/settings/merge_requests/job/settings/6f3b933774dbc5320a4daa18

# Beaconette health-check env — support team copy
# Hey folks — quick context so you stop paging infra at 2am. The app
# nodes sit behind the Gullwing load balancer, and the LB probes
# /healthz every five seconds. If a node flaps, it's usually because
# the deep health check (DB + cache ping) timed out, not a crash.
# You can flip HEALTHCHECK_DEEP to false during incidents to keep
# nodes in rotation. The deep check calls the internal status API,
# which needs its auth credential defined on the following line.

secret setting of kageg-bawep: RELAY_SECRET5=3c3b0